超簡單禁止迅雷下載!(分析+方法)

這幾天局域網裏總有人用迅雷下東西,搞的我網頁都打不開,我試了網上公佈的封鎖迅雷的方法都沒有效果!於是乎我決定自己研究一下迅雷!打開迅雷抓包分析,過程我就不詳細說了,終於發現了迅雷挺多有意思的地方。

 

1,沒事的時候別開迅雷,如果開了它會把你下載的資源數據上傳給其它用戶,影響網速!

 

2,迅雷並沒有固定端口一說,也就是說網上說的通過封掉3076和3077端口來阻止迅雷下載是行不通的。

 

3,迅雷是如何獲得多資源的呢?它在下載文件的時候,首先向自己的集羣服務器POST一個下載資源的哈希值(80端口),其中包括資源的類型和大小等信息!然後迅雷的服務器通過哈希值的比對和索引找到若干個包含此資源的服務器,再將服務器的列表返回給客戶端,客戶端按照得到的備選資源的地址一個個的去連接,連到有效的服務器就開始下載了。同時它還具備多線程下載功能,當然這個已經很普通了,說白了就是分段請求數據。

 

4,迅雷的資源索引服務器大多集中在58.254.*.*這個段裏,當然也肯定會有其它地址,但我沒抓到過。

 

 

現在到正題了,我們知道了迅雷這麼多事情,那麼怎麼封鎖它呢!呵呵,相信很多朋友都想到了,打開你的路由器或防火牆,封鎖掉所有指向58.254.*.*這個IP段的80端口數據。然後你再用迅雷下載文件看看,所有的下載都只有一個資源了,那些整天在局域網裏用迅雷的人還想佔別人網速嗎?呵呵,門都沒有啦!

發表評論
所有評論
還沒有人評論,想成為第一個評論的人麼? 請在上方評論欄輸入並且點擊發布.
相關文章